Interact with Your Audience Regularly

The winners on the social media platform know how to interact with other people exceptionally well in the virtual world. They know that the more they interact, the more connections they will make. In fact, the LinkedIn platform, which is considered as one of the best B2B social media platforms, adds new people to your network as connections.

Posting regular content on the platform is not enough. You need to like, share as well as comment on posts by other people to gain popularity on social media.

Remarket/Repost Old Content

You do not realize the power of old content till you repost it. This article on medium shows the power of reposting old content. It shows how an author of a post on Medium got only 400-500 views on the original post. However, the repost of the same article got him over 1200 views. Sometimes, the relevancy of your old content changes with time. You can leverage this change in relevancy and repost the content so that more people read it.

If you are reposting the same content, make sure that you spice it up with some more images, links and statistics. This way, the regular readers of your post will feel that you are truly investing your time in creating fresh posts for them.

Analyse Performance Through Online Tools

Once you have set up your goals, you can analyse the performance of your marketing campaigns with online tools. Tools like Google Analytics can help you track the performance of a social media campaign very effectively. Other tools like Facebook Pixel can help you measure the metrics of a campaign and redefine it in a more comprehensible manner.
Regular evaluation of your campaigns along with the best optimization practices will help you make the best use of the limited online resources.
